Output d59fdb39e23cebb5407a89d1cc4170f657b3c039117a05937d404a0887e0f097:1

value
10802785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c58ff94c8bd9e00ab0a122011aa148d3a15f3ff OP_EQUAL
address
3QhJpbjqsU2sBZf4Nap56CxDeheWEpNwcd
transaction
d59fdb39e23cebb5407a89d1cc4170f657b3c039117a05937d404a0887e0f097
spent
true